Epique Realty Announces Midwest Regional Power Summit in Detroit
A high-energy, agent-focused experience designed to elevate business performance in 2026 and beyond
HOUSTON, TX / ACCESS Newswire / January 28, 2026 / Epique Realty announced today the upcoming Midwest Regional Power Summit, a one-day, high-impact regional event bringing together agents from across the Midwest for a powerful experience centered on growth, leadership, and long-term momentum.

Hosted in Detroit ,Michigan on January 30 at The Sound Board, the summit is designed as an immersive day of inspiration, collaboration, recognition, and actionable coaching. In alignment with Epique Realty's agent-first culture, the Midwest Regional Power Summit is offered at no cost to attending agents, reinforcing the company's commitment to accessibility, investment in people, and community-driven growth.
